Basically, the core of Pincurchin (set terrain --> Eject Button + Terrain Extender) gives 7 turns of Terrain for Tera Electric Rising Voltage Raging Bolt, which with the modifiers (Terrain + Zap Plate + Magnet + Tera Electric) hits over 200 BP. You do some insane stuff like 2HKOing opposing Raging Bolt after Calm Mind and at neutral 2HKOing Assault Vest Iron Hands.
Iron Treads is a nice catch-all check to special attackers, mainly opposing Raging Bolt. Leftovers + AV is good. Also the team's removal.
Enamorus with max boost tera fairy Moonblast is a drug. Could be Boots > Wise Glasses.
Alomomola is still Alomomola (and is stupid) esp being able to stack items giving it nice defensive utility.
Slither Wing is MANDATORY priority. Slither Wing over Lokix to slightly better check offensive Great Tusk (don't be fooled, if it's offensive stacking you still take 60+% from Tera Ground Headlong Rush or something stupid).

Thoughts on the meta:
TERA: It's an unnecessary power boost on top of the item stacking (Life Orb + Type Items). Meta would probs be better without it.
Rain:

water spam is absolutely ridiculous, the insane number of abusers (Inteleon, Ogerpon-W, Basculegion) wins against basically every team without a Raging Bolt / Rillaboom / Lokix.
- Inteleon (Scarf / Razor Claw / Scope Lens / Mystic Water / Splash Plate or Life Orb / Snipe Shot) + Rain OHKOs or 2HKOs the entire metagame bar immunities. For reference:
252 SpA Mystic Water Sniper Tera Water Inteleon Snipe Shot vs. 252 HP / 252+ SpD Eviolite Chansey in Rain on a critical hit: 321-381 (45.5 - 54.1%) -- 46.9% chance to 2HKO
(I don't know how to add a second boosting item Splash Plate, but given a second 1.2x boost this cleanly 2HKOs)

SunRoom:

I mean, same thing as Rain except you Trick Room / Room Service / Eject Pack and try to win. Specs Torkoal with a max boosts hurts as well. Less consistent than Rain, though, because a lot is sacrificed to get up 1 clean TR setup.
